Annotation:
Dental materials science is focused on developing new and improved, already-known materials for use in the clinical practice of dentistry. Traditional treatment methods, such as crowns and fixed partial dentures, effectively restore function and aesthetics to internal teeth. This study aimed to conduct a comparative assessment of the physico-mechanical and physico-chemical properties of domestic ashless acrylic plastic with foreign analogues. Together with our partners from the accredited research laboratory of dental materials of the company "Stoma" in Kharkiv, Ukraine, we conducted a detailed analysis of ashless plastics for cold polymerization. In our research, we have studied these materials' physical and mechanical characteristics, such as surface microporosity, microhardness, light reflectance, bending stress, and tensile strength, in detail. Their physicochemical properties, such as monomer content, water absorption, ash content, linear shrinkage and specific weight, were also investigated. The research results showed that the "Modeplast" material from JSC "Stoma" turned out to be superior compared to other studied materials. It differed from Bredent's "Pi-Ku-Plast" with lower monomer content and was more potent and stable, particularly regarding water absorption and microporosity. Modeplast also proved more decisive in bending stress and tensile strength, making it a promising material for dental practice.
